Dr. Philip O. Coakley Middle School vs Eleanor N Johnson Middle
Eleanor N Johnson Middle has a higher overall rating of 6.7/10 compared to 5.8/10. Dr. Philip O. Coakley Middle School is significantly larger with 791 students, about 1.9× the size of Eleanor N Johnson Middle (415). In math proficiency, Eleanor N Johnson Middle leads at 65.0%.
